Spinach Omelette Recipe

Inspired by Pegasus Taverna
Time20m
Serves2

Sautéed spinach and onions folded in with crumbled feta cheese

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Ingredients

    Wash the fresh spinach thoroughly under cold water and chop it coarsely. Peel and finely chop the onion.

  2. 2

    Sauté the Vegetables

    In a non-stick sk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té for about 3-4 minutes until it becomes translucent. Add the chopped spinach and continue to sauté for 2-3 more minutes until the spinach wilts. Season with salt and black pepper. Remove the skillet from heat and set aside.

  3. 3

    Whisk the Eggs

    In a mixing bowl, crack the eggs and whisk them until they are fully combined. Add a pinch of salt and black pepper to taste.

  4. 4

    Cook the Omelette

    Return the skillet to medium-low heat. Pour the whisked eggs into the skillet, ensuring they are evenly distributed. Allow the eggs to cook for about 2-3 minutes until the edges start to set.

  5. 5

    Add Filling and Fold

    Once the eggs are mostly set, carefully add the sautéed spinach and onion mixture evenly over one half of the omelette. Crumble the feta cheese on top of the filling. Using a spatula, gently fold the other half of the omelette over the filling and cook for an additional 1-2 minutes until the cheese starts to melt and the eggs are fully cooked.

  6. 6

    Serve

    Slide the omelette onto a plate and cut it in half if desired. Serve warm and enjoy!
